Inductive Coupling Link Based on Backscattering

  • Inductive coupling link is promising for intracranial brain implants due to low power attentuation ratio compared with acoustic link.
    Mm-sized coil to coil communication based on backscattering in order to enable local communication between implant coil has been investigated. The external coil(L1) generates continous wave to provides power to Imp(Rx) and Imp(Tx). The optimal design methodology has been proposed for triple loop design. The Tmp(Tx) switches between two loads, matching and open load, to generate communication signal.

Capacitive Coupling Link

  • Capacitive link is a pouplar technology for wireless power transfer using high frequency electrical fields to transfer data and power. Compared with inductive coupling link, capacitive coupling link has lower power consumption and higher voltage ratio with cost of co-design of coil and metal plate. The RC model and brief experiment has been performed. On chip design is under investigating.
